Hairdressers, Hairstylists, and Cosmetologists Salary Distribution in Clarksville, TN-KY
The earning potential for Hairdressers, Hairstylists, and Cosmetologistss in Clarksville, TN-KY varies significantly by experience level. There is a substantial income gap, with top earners (90th percentile) making over 2.8x the starting salary. This indicates strong career progression opportunities.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$20,380,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$56,440.
| Experience Level | Market Percentile | Annual Wage | Hourly R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| Entry LevelStarting career. Focus on acquiring core skills. | 10% (Entry) | $20,380 | $9.8 |
| ExperiencedProficient professional working independently. | 25% (Junior) | $25,320 | $12.2 |
| Mid-LevelEstablished expert. Standard market value. | 50% (Median) | $27,770 | $13.4 |
| Senior LevelAdvanced skills, leadership or specialist role. | 75% (Senior) | $42,200 | $20.3 |
| Top TierIndustry leader / Executive level compensation. | 90% (Expert) | $56,440 | $27.1 |

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 160 employees in the Clarksville, TN-KY area with a job density of 1.536 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
